Step-by-Step Guide: How to Craft Your Perfect Family Photo Book

1. Establish your goals

It’s essential to lay out your project’s goals before you begin. Are you trying to make souvenirs for your kids, for instance? Is the purpose to record a typical year in your family’s history? A unique journey or occasion? You may want to make a photo book of your family that you can keep for yourself or give to a friend or relative to remember the Christmases you have had.

2. Select your best pictures

It’s time to start working on the pictures now that you know what to include. Make folders on your computer or smartphone to hold all images from the associated timeline or topic.

4. Embrace some individuality with your picture book

You may begin using text, graphics, and photographs to tell the tale you desire once you have all the necessary tools. Verify that the cover designs, typefaces, and designer templates have been carefully selected to showcase your most treasured memories beautifully.

Special Touch: Adding a Christmas Flair to Your Family Photo Book

To make sure you capture the magic of the season, let’s look at every Christmas event you should include in your picture book:

The Beginning Is Always Christmas Eve

Leaving out Christmas Eve is one mistake individuals make when compiling their Christmas albums. At this point, the family comes; the children are starting to grow excited, and the windows have all been covered in snow, turning them white.

Writings to Santa

You have to treasure it since this is one of the cutest things your kids will do. They’ll be a nuisance and run amok for most of Christmas. Put a letter to Santa on every page.

Holiday Luncheon

Once more, images of the meal before everyone digs in are necessary for any Christmas photo album. If you were lucky enough to get some festive photos before the mayhem started, you should have taken advantage of the opportunity provided by Christmas lunch. Look for a picture in which the well lit candles and turkey are all in the same frame.

Remember Boxing Day

An epilogue is necessary for every photo book, and Boxing Day offers the best conceivable conclusion. Remember that family is the main focus of Christmas, and they are all still there the next day! You can utilize the pictures you shot to finish off your festive photo book if you make Boxing Day just as much fun as Christmas Day.

Complete with the Family

Concerning family, you need to find a means to include one large photo in your Christmas photo book. For this one, we recommend using the family photo. Like every other family, you probably made a valiant effort to gather everyone in front of the fireplace so you could take the perfect family photo. Finish the photo book with this image, using a cute little message.
